YouTube is going through some issues with advertisers leaving the platform and being seriously more picky about what they place advertisements on. I don't know if this is going to keep YouTube as a viable platform for people to try to make a living through advertisement revenue only. I suspect it won't be for most creators, and they'll have to go to something like Patreon or merchandise or some other sort of deal to make a living from the platform.

This isn't new on the internet. I was part of the very first blogging boom from the early 2000s that seemed to be the newest thing in publishing. For about a year, even my modest blog would pay me quite a bit of money from Google AdSesne, but then advertisers realized the ROI on advertising everywhere and anywhere was minimal at best.

We can't expect to be paid for work that doesn't benefit anyone monetarily. We're paid as an advertising platform, and if those ads don't result in customers buying more products from the advertisers, then we're of no use to them. Unfortunately, that doesn't help very much if you're used to a certain amount of revenue, but most of the folks I know who have scraped out a living on YouTube are now looking into alternate methods of payment.
